Best Buy, Cummins, SunPower are market movers

Tue Sep 6, 2011 6:21 PM EDT

NEW YORK — Stocks that moved substantially or traded heavily Tuesday on the New York Stock Exchange and Nasdaq Stock Market:

NYSE

Best Buy Co. Inc., down $1.61 at $23.35

The electronics retailer posted earnings results that missed expectations as consumers cut down on buying new TVs and smartphones.

Huntsman Corp., up 74 cents at $12.14

Standard & Poor's Ratings Services upgraded the credit of the chemical maker one notch because of strong demand for chemicals.

JPMorgan Chase & Co., up 7 cents at $32.49

A Stifel Nicolaus analyst upgraded the bank to "Buy" from "Hold" saying the stock's recent pullback makes it a good time to buy.

MGM Resorts International, up 21 cents at $10.53

A Brean Murray Carret & Co. analyst upgraded the casino operator's shares saying that gaming revenue remains solid.

Cummins Inc., up $5.14 at $92.20

The diesel engine maker said that it expects 2011 to be a record year and it hopes to post $30 billion in sales in 2015.

Con-way Inc., up $1.65 at $24.63

A Stifel Nicolaus analyst reiterated his "Buy" rating on shares of the freight transportation company saying business is improving.

Sotheby's, up $1.52 at $35.85

A Wedbush analyst said now is the time to buy the auctioneer's shares, citing higher presale estimates for a fall art auction.

Nasdaq

Intersil Corp., up 45 cents at $11.10

The chipmaker said it's already seeing signs of a recovery even though it cut its sales outlook for the third quarter.

SunPower Corp., up $1.16 at $11.23

The solar panel maker said that it will seek shareholder approval to reclassify its class A and B shares to one class of shares.
